What is A4 Paper?
A4 paper is defined by its measurements of 210 x 297 mm (8.27 x 11.69 inches) and belongs to the ISO 216 standard. It is commonly used for printing, copying, and writing in lots of parts of the world, especially in Europe and Asia. The versatility of A4 paper makes it a favored choice for organizations, universities, and personal use.

When selecting A4 Paper Supply paper, one should consider numerous types, each serving particular needs. Below is a list of the most typical types:
Standard Copy Paper: Ideal for daily use such as printing and copying. Typically readily available in weights varying from 70 to 90 gsm (grams per square meter).
Premium Paper: A greater quality alternative for discussions and professional files, generally weighing 100 gsm or more.
Photo Paper: Designed particularly for printing pictures, offering a glossy finish and higher weight (approximately 250 gsm).
Recycled Paper: An environment-friendly choice made from recycled products, readily available in various weights and surfaces.
Colored Paper: Available in different shades and surfaces, great for imaginative projects or to highlight essential files.
Understanding Paper Weight
The weight of paper (gsm) shows the density and durability:
70-90 gsm: Standard copy paper, suitable for a lot of printing tasks.90-120 gsm: Good for leaflets or files that require a more professional appearance.120-180 gsm: Ideal for brochures or flyers that require toughness.180 gsm and above: Suitable for image paper and high-quality prints.Key Considerations When Purchasing A4 Paper

Q4: What's the distinction between glossy and matte finishes?
A4 paper with a glossy finish has a glossy surface area that enhances color vibrancy, making it perfect for pictures. Matte surface, on the other hand, provides a non-reflective surface area, making it appropriate for text-heavy documents.
